Holytown to Fairlie by train
The train journey time between Holytown and Fairlie is around 1h 50m and covers a distance of around 52 miles. This includes an average layover time of around 39 min. Services are operated by First ScotRail Service. Typically 114 trains run weekly, although weekend and holiday schedules can vary so check in advance.

The cheapest way to get from Holytown to Fairlie is to drive which costs £8 - £12 and takes 55 min.
The quickest way to get from Holytown to Fairlie is to taxi which costs £95 - £120 and takes 55 min.
No, there is no direct bus from Holytown to Fairlie. However, there are services departing from Eurocentral, Maxim Business Park and arriving at Fairlie, Burnfoot Road via Buchanan Bus Station and Largs, Manse Court.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 7m.
No, there is no direct train from Holytown to Fairlie. However, there are services departing from Holytown and arriving at Fairlie via Glasgow Central.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 50m.
The distance between Holytown and Fairlie is 35 miles. The road distance is 46.8 miles.
The best way to get from Holytown to Fairlie without a car is to train which takes 1h 50m and costs £11 - £35.
It takes approximately 1h 50m to get from Holytown to Fairlie, including transfers.
Holytown to Fairlie bus services, operated by McGills Bus Service, depart from Buchanan Bus Station.
Holytown to Fairlie train services, operated by First ScotRail Service, depart from Holytown station.
The best way to get from Holytown to Fairlie is to train which takes 1h 50m and costs £11 - £35.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s £10 - £17 and takes 3h 7m.
